      Motor Vehicles Act Section 44. Production of vehicle at the time of registration.-- (1) Subject to such terms and conditions as may be prescribed by the Central Government in this behalf, a motor vehicle sold by an authorised dealer shall not require production before a registering authority for the purposes of registration for the first time.
